深入解析VPN最大连接数量,影响因素、配置策略与实际应用建议
在现代网络环境中,虚拟私人网络(VPN)已成为企业远程办公、个人隐私保护和跨地域访问资源的重要工具,在部署或使用VPN服务时,用户经常会遇到一个关键问题:“我的VPN支持多少个并发连接?”这不仅是技术参数,更直接影响到用户体验、网络性能和成本控制,本文将从多个维度深入探讨“VPN最大连接数量”的本质、影响因素以及如何科学合理地进行配置与优化。
明确“最大连接数量”指的是在同一时间段内,服务器能够同时处理的客户端连接请求上限,这个数值并非固定不变,而是由多种硬件、软件和配置因素共同决定,常见的影响因素包括:
-
服务器硬件性能:CPU、内存和网络带宽是决定并发能力的核心资源,高负载下,CPU占用率过高可能导致连接中断或延迟飙升;内存不足则可能无法维持大量TCP/UDP会话状态;而带宽瓶颈则直接限制了数据吞吐量,进而限制可支持的连接数。
-
协议类型与加密强度:不同的VPN协议(如OpenVPN、IPsec、WireGuard等)对系统资源的消耗差异显著,WireGuard基于轻量级加密算法,单机可支持数千连接;而传统IPsec在复杂认证和加密场景下可能仅支持数百连接,加密强度越高(如AES-256 vs AES-128),单位连接的计算开销越大,也会降低最大并发数。
-
操作系统与软件版本:Linux系统通过调整内核参数(如
net.core.somaxconn、fs.file-max)可以提升socket连接上限;而Windows Server需优化TCP/IP栈配置,开源工具如OpenVPN Server的配置文件中,maxclients参数可直接限制最大连接数,但必须结合实际资源评估是否合理。 -
用户行为模式:如果所有连接都处于高流量状态(如视频会议、大文件传输),即使服务器硬件强大,也可能因带宽或I/O瓶颈导致实际连接数远低于理论值,反之,低频访问场景(如邮件同步)则能容纳更多并发。
如何科学设定最大连接数量?建议遵循以下步骤:
- 性能测试先行:在正式部署前,使用工具(如Apache Bench、JMeter或自定义脚本)模拟多用户接入,观察服务器响应时间、错误率和资源占用情况,找出临界点。
- 分层设计:对于大型组织,可采用“主服务器+负载均衡+多个子节点”的架构,将连接压力分散至多台设备,从而突破单机限制。
- 动态调整机制:启用自动扩缩容功能(如云服务商的弹性伸缩组),根据实时负载动态分配资源,避免资源浪费或过载风险。
- 监控与告警:部署Zabbix、Prometheus等监控平台,持续跟踪连接数、CPU、内存、带宽等指标,一旦接近阈值即触发告警,提前干预。
最后强调:盲目追求高连接数并不明智,应以业务需求为基础,结合成本效益分析,确保稳定性优先于极限性能,家庭用户无需配置数百连接,而企业级部署则需预留冗余空间应对突发流量。“最大连接数量”不是越大数据越好,而是要实现“可用性、稳定性和经济性的最佳平衡”。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速
@版权声明
转载原创文章请注明转载自半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速,网站地址:https://www.web-banxianjiasuqi.com/